Pneumatic actuated butterfly valves are crucial in various industrial applications, offering efficient flow control and reliable shutoff capabilities.
Working Principle
Pneumatic actuated butterfly valve operates by using compressed air to manipulate the position of the valve disc, which is mounted on a rotating shaft. When the pneumatic actuator receives a signal, it directs air pressure to a piston or diaphragm, which then moves the valve stem. This movement rotates the disc inside the valve body, either opening or closing the valve.
Applications
Pneumatic actuated butterfly valves are widely used in industries such as:
- Water treatment
- Chemical processing
- HVAC systems
- Food and beverage
- Oil and gas
Their ability to provide quick and reliable fluid control makes them indispensable in these applications.
